  wwall: Besides 44.b7, White could have played 44.Rxd5, which should draw after 44...Rxb6 45.Rxe5 Rb1 46.Re8 g2 47.Rg8+ Kh3 48.Rh8+ Kg3 49.Rg8+ Kh2 50.Rh8+ Kg1

45.Rb6?? was the losing move. allowing Black to play 45...g1=N+ (45...g1=Q 46.Rg6+ Kf5 47.Rxg1 Rxb7, which should draw). White draws after 45.Kf2 Kh3 46.Kg1 Kg3 (46...e4 47.Rxd5) 47.e4 d4 (or 47...dxe4) 48.Rb3+ and 49.Kxg2. After 45.Rb6?? g1=N+ 46.Kd1 (or 46.Kd3) 46...Kf5 wins for Black.
